

Malacañang was unsurprised by recent revelations pointing to former Presidential Spokesperson Atty. Harry Roque as the one allegedly responsible for spreading the so-called “polvoron video,” which appears to depict President Ferdinand Marcos Jr. using illegal substances.
In a press briefing, Palace Press Officer Undersecretary Atty. Claire Castro noted that the issue was no longer surprising, as Roque had previously directed their allies to spread the video at a rally in Vancouver, Canada.
"Even before nakita natin ito sa kanilang rally sa Vancouver, Canada. Siya mismo, si Atty. Harry Roque ang nag-utos pa sa ibang mga kaalyado nila na ipakalat at sinabi pa nga niya sigurado na ang Pangulo daw ang nasa video," said Castro.
Castro further stated that Roque, in earlier statements and interviews, acknowledged Maharlika’s role in the dissemination of the video and even expressed his gratitude toward her.
She also stated that the President is aware of the issue, as the video has already been investigated and was proven to have used face swap technology, based on fact-checking and deepfake analysis.
"Hindi po ito lingid sa kaalaman ng Palasyo dahil ang nais lamang ng Pangulo ay maipakita sa taumbayan na hindi totoo ang kanilang pinapakalat na video, at hindi totoo ang kanilang ibinibintang sa kaniya," she added.
AI experts from the Deepfakes Analysis Unit (DAU) reported that the video had been heavily altered to falsely depict the man in the footage as Marcos.
The Palace official added that the President has entrusted the matter to law enforcement authorities following the vlogger’s claim that Roque orchestrated the dissemination of the video.
During the House Tri-Committee hearing on Tuesday, vlogger Vicente Bencalo, also known as Pebbles Cunanan, came forward and revealed the information as part of the committee’s ongoing investigation into the spread of disinformation.
She then explained that the purpose of the video was to destabilize the Marcos administration.
According to Cunanan, the plan to release the 'polvoron' video was conceived during a private dinner in Hong Kong on July 7, 2024, following the Maisug rally. The meeting included other pro-Duterte vloggers and personalities.
Meanwhile, Roque has denied allegations that he was behind the video, stating that he had no close connections to anyone who could have witnessed the alleged cocaine use by Marcos.
